Experience Cairo’s highlights on a full-day sightseeing tour to the Egyptian Museum, the Citadel of Saladin, Mohamed Ali Mosque and Khan El Khalili Bazaar, and immerse yourself in the city’s rich history and vibrant culture. Discover Pharaohs’ hordes, crumbling mummies and gleaming antiquities as you visit the museum with a local guide, then take in the views from the Citadel’s medieval fortifications. Pause for lunch at a restaurant, see the soaring architecture of an iconic mosques and browse for souvenirs and spices in the colorful stalls of a bustling souk.
